From cabf2cffb64e98401d87c2e03537720390e2f4ea Mon Sep 17 00:00:00 2001 From: xinyb <574600396@qq.com> Date: 星期四, 05 九月 2024 10:01:02 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/dev' into dev --- src/com/yc/action/upload/AttachmentAction.java | 9 +++++---- 1 files changed, 5 insertions(+), 4 deletions(-) diff --git a/src/com/yc/action/upload/AttachmentAction.java b/src/com/yc/action/upload/AttachmentAction.java index 6a451d5..ae3d2aa 100644 --- a/src/com/yc/action/upload/AttachmentAction.java +++ b/src/com/yc/action/upload/AttachmentAction.java @@ -1339,6 +1339,7 @@ } String doccode = request.getParameter("doccode"); String fieldid = (String) request.getParameter("fieldid"); + if(fieldid==null) fieldid="";//閬垮厤app涓婁紶澶村儚鏃舵姤閿� String rowid = (String) request.getParameter("rowid"); String uuid = (String) request.getParameter("uuid"); @@ -1492,7 +1493,8 @@ str_formid = postBeanInfo.getFormid() + ""; } String doccode = request.getParameter("doccode"); - String fieldid = request.getParameter("fieldid"); + String fieldid =request.getParameter("fieldid"); + if(fieldid==null) fieldid="";//閬垮厤app涓婁紶澶村儚鏃舵姤閿� String rowid = request.getParameter("rowid"); String uuid = request.getParameter("uuid"); String matCode=request.getParameter("matCode");//涓埆鏁版嵁娌℃湁doccode鍊奸渶瑕佸埌杩欎釜灞炴�� xin 2023-2-10 17:29:11 @@ -1659,10 +1661,9 @@ //鍏朵粬鎯呭喌涓嶆洿鏂� } else { //浠庤〃鏇存柊闇�瑕佹湁rowid, 閽堝5绫诲瀷,8绫诲瀷浠庤〃 - if (StringUtils.isBlank(postBeanInfo.getRowid())) { - throw new ApplicationException(postBeanInfo.getFormid() + "鏇存柊鍗曞彿銆�" + postBeanInfo.getDoccode() + "銆戦檮浠朵俊鎭紝rowid涓嶈兘涓虹┖"); + if (StringUtils.isNotBlank(postBeanInfo.getRowid())) { + baseService.getSimpleJdbcTemplate().update(" update a set a." + postBeanInfo.getFieldid() + "=? from " + tableName + " a where a.doccode=? and a.rowid=?", seqString, postBeanInfo.getDoccode(), postBeanInfo.getRowid()); } - baseService.getSimpleJdbcTemplate().update(" update a set a." + postBeanInfo.getFieldid() + "=? from " + tableName + " a where a.doccode=? and a.rowid=?", seqString, postBeanInfo.getDoccode(), postBeanInfo.getRowid()); } } Map<String, String> m = new HashMap<String, String>(); -- Gitblit v1.8.0